Filtering spam in a complex environment

GMO HOSTING & SECURITY, INC. (GMO-HS) is a GMO Internet Group company and operates two core businesses: hosting services for individuals and corporations to manage their own Web sites and email, and security services to issue and certify SSL server certificates.

GMO-HS’ hosting service has generated strong results for over 10 years and provides high qual-ity, trustworthy services for customers with top market share in the industry. The company’s main hosting brand, iSLE, has 60,000 users worldwide and provides two services: a shared server cluster called iCLUSTA that boasts 99.99 percent uptime, and a dedicated hosting service that can be customized in 1,336 ways.

Many companies have recently ventured into the hosting business, and the market has, therefore, become saturated. GMO-HS has implemented various measures to differentiate its offerings from the competition. “iCLUSTA offers significantly improved system stability and processing capability using CLUSTA technology and has various shops, business blogs, and groupware to meet diversified customer needs and attract business users,” says Mr. Shiyong Sou, General Manager, Product Planning Dept.

Security is critical to the company’s operations. iCLUSTA has provided antivirus services from the beginning, but it didn’t have a spam email filter, and some users cancelled their services because of this. In Spring 2007, the company evaluated antispam solutions from more than 10 providers.

Customer suCCess Gmo HostING & seCurItY, INC. IsLe HostING servICe

“The biggest issue was our system being very complicated and large scale,” explains Mr. Makoto Miyajima, General Manager of Hosting System Development Dept. “iCLUSTA is designed to be completely re-dundant, so we set up four different mail servers to perform different functions. We wanted a solution that would allow us to filter spam without revising our system.”

Blocking 60-70 percent of spam with traffic shaper

GMO-HS selected a Traffic Shaper mail se-curity appliance to provide a common spam filter for its hosting customers. The Traffic Shaper blocks spam between the Internet and the email gateway and restricts the amount of mails that flow into network, performing spam filtering at the domain level.

“In addition to mail filtering for all domains, it has superb processing capability that was more than enough for iCLUSTA’s over 100,000 accounts. We decided on Traffic Shaper based on those factors,” says Mr. Yoshitaka Komaki, Group Leader of Hosting System Development Dept.

Initially GMO-HS planned to charge its cus-tomers a fee for spam filtering services, but since many competitors were also offering spam filtering, GMO-HS decided to improve its service level, user satisfaction, and busi-ness returns by providing a free filtering service. It started building the system in April 2008, installing the appliance between iCLUSTA’s firewall and a mail server group to restrict spam that flows into iCLUSTA.

“We saw a big difference between before and after implementation,” says Mr. Miya-jima. “Previously, 30-40 percent of our in-coming email was spam. Traffic Shaper is now blocking 60-70% of incoming spam.”

Zero cancellation due to spam and overwhelmingly strong sales appeal

Since iCLUSTA usually sees an increase in the number of contracted users as well as server usage rates immediately following holiday weekends, GMO-HS had planned to install an additional server to support this load. However, “After we launched Traffic Shaper, the number of spam emails de-creased, and server load eased dramatical-ly,” says Komaki. “As a result, we found that we had enough processing capability with the current system, and we did not require an additional server.”

The impact has been significant for users of iCLUSTA. Users used to receive nearly as much spam as legitimate email. They had to sort through email and manually delete spam as well as identify legitimate mail, which caused extra work and possible over-sight of important emails. Traffic Shaper also reduces risks posed by malware-infect-ed Web sites, online fraud, and spyware.

User satisfaction has increased, and the number-one reason for account cancella-tion, which was having no spam mail filter, is no longer a factor. GMO-HS is also better able to attract new customers, as its free spam mail filter is a strong selling point for iCLUSTA.

GMO-HS is working to continuously improve the reliability and reputation of its email environment. “ Traffic Shaper delays email from problematic senders that are most likely to be spam,” Sou explains. “We were able to find out that quite few mail servers had reputation problems. This is an issue for the entire industry. We would like to cooper-ate with our competitors to set clear rules for incoming and outgoing mails, and the Traffic Shaper will allow us to keep very good track of the reputation of our mail servers.”
